Kubernetes-or K8s as it is commonly called-was the third container cluster manager developed by Google, following internal-use only Borg and Omega. It was designed by Google engineers experienced with writing applications that run in a cluster. The goal is to make deploying and managing complex distributed systems easier for developers interested in Linux containers. ![]() Kubernetes is an open-source container management system developed by Google and made available to the public in June 2014.
